Speaking of fantasies, here are 12 fantasy wedding dresses we can only dream of wearing when it's our turn to walk down the aisle.
1. Monique Lhuillier

This ivory silk satin organza number screams spring wedding with its rose embroidered skirt.
2. Vera Wang

You can't say "wedding dress" without immediately thinking Vera Wang. The gown is made up of silk organdy pleats that cascade down the mermaid silhouette.
3. Oscar de la Renta

Full skirted and made up of silk taffeta, Oscar de la Renta delivers for brides looking to wear a more traditional dress.
4. Badgley Mischka

A modern version of the classic Grecian one-shoulder style, this dress' simple look will allow you to look back on your wedding photos with no fashion regrets.
5. Carolina Herrera

This Carolina Herrera creation is made up in an ivory faille fabric complete with a portrait neckline and flower brooch.
6. Amsale

A silk taffeta masterpiece, it makes you long for the fairytale ending more than ever.
7. Melissa Sweet

Created from silk organza with the details done in silk chiffon, this dress moves fluidly with the bride, creating a fantastical illusion as she makes her way down the aisle.
8. Romona Keveza

Composed of silk chiffon with a sweetheart neckline and embroidered detailing at the waist, this dress is simple and classic.
9. Vineyard Collection

With its empire waist and flower detailing at the bust, this chiffon gown is perfect for a rustic summer wedding.
10. Priscilla of Boston

The flower detailing on the bodice makes this gown the epitome of a princess dress.
11. Reem Acra

From far away, this silk taffeta gown looks like your average sheath wedding gown, but upon closer inspection, you notice the gathered detailing covering the bodice and waist taking this dress from ordinary to extraordinary.
12. Douglas Hannant

This Douglas Hannant dress screams extravagance with its lace detailing, A-line skirt, and big bow at the waist. A gown clearly meant for the ultimate luxury wedding.
